Indiana Pacers beat Denver Nuggets 125-120 to win 4 straight games
2025-04-08 09:36
The 2024/25 NBA regular season ushered in another battle. The Indiana Pacers, who played away, relied on points contributed by Myles Turner, Obi Toppin and Nembhard, and finally defeated the Denver Nuggets 125-120.
At the beginning of the first quarter, Nembhard assisted Aaron Nesmith to score a 3-pointer, and Obi Toppin also scored consecutively to give the Indiana Pacers the lead. However, the Denver Nuggets gradually adjusted their rhythm and actively created offensive opportunities, and Nikola Jokic scored 21 points to help the Denver Nuggets take the lead 33-24.
In the second quarter, the Denver Nuggets quickly entered the battle mode and established a leading advantage with a strong offense. Then the Indiana Pacers fought back to catch up, and Obi Toppin contributed 13 points in this quarter to help the team stay in a competitive state. However, the Denver Nuggets maintained a stable offense in the following time and led their opponents by 5 points with 66 to 61.
In the third quarter, the two sides kept alternating between offense and defense, and the Denver Nuggets continued to look for offensive space in a difficult situation. However, after three-pointers contributed by Aaron Nesmith and Myles Turner, the Indiana Pacers led the Denver Nuggets by one point with 98 to 97 in this quarter.
In the fourth quarter, the Indiana Pacers continued to fight back under pressure and took a good lead. Although Christian Braun contributed 11 points for the Denver Nuggets, the Indiana Pacers still maintained their advantage.
In the end, the Indiana Pacers defeated the Denver Nuggets 125-120 on the road.
According to the data, Myles Turner contributed 24 points and one assist for the Indiana Pacers in this game, Obi Toppin contributed 22 points and one assist, and Nembhard scored 19 points and 6 assists.
